Currently, tick-borne diseases are a threat to Public Health, as these arthropods are among the most effective infectious disease vectors in the industrialised world. In Spain there is a wide spectrum of tick-borne diseases with different forms of clinical presentation that sometimes pose a diagnostic challenge. This review analyses the difficulties we have in daily clinical practice for the diagnosis of tick-borne diseases in our environment and details the microbiological tests available for their etiological diagnosis.
